Changes Coming for WWE Ring Announcers – As WWE rings in the new year, both RAW and SmackDown are set to undergo significant transformations. These changes include expanded runtimes, new broadcasting platforms, and updates to key on-air talent, signaling an ambitious start to 2025.
Beginning this Friday, SmackDown will expand to a three-hour format. The move is part of WWE’s effort to bolster its flagship shows. Meanwhile, next week will mark the debut of RAW on Netflix, which also transitions to the standard three-hour runtime. This change comes as RAW bids farewell to USA Network, its home for over three decades, and enters a new era on the popular streaming platform.
In addition to the scheduling changes, WWE is refreshing its ring announcing teams. Lilian Garcia, a beloved veteran of WWE, will take over as the ring announcer for SmackDown starting tomorrow. Garcia recently rejoined the company full-time in October following Samantha Irvin’s departure. On the RAW side, Alicia Taylor will step into the ring announcer role when the show makes its Netflix premiere.
The commentary teams are also being reshuffled. Joe Tessitore will lend his voice to SmackDown, bringing a fresh dynamic to Friday nights. Over on RAW, Michael Cole and Pat McAfee will reunite, rekindling the chemistry that has made them a fan-favorite pairing.
